A father holds his very young son while waiting for customers at his sidewalk bicycle repair shop in downtown Beijing, September 22, 2006. The population of China rose to 1.265 billion people by the end of 2000, an increase of 11.6 percent from 1990, according to the results of a census published Wednesday. The ratio of boys to girls remained unusually high at 117 to 100, a significant increase from the previoulsy reported figure of 113 to 100. (UPI Photo/Stephen Shaver)
